Richmond, Virginia Makes MovieMaker Magazine’s Best Cities to Live and Work as a Filmmaker 2024 List

MovieMaker Magazine released their 2024 list of best cities to live and work as a moviemaker, and own Richmond, Virginia made the list. MovieMaker noted Richmond’s myriad of contemporary and historical locations, film-friendly environment, customizable incentives, and celebrated film festivals like the Virginia Film Festival within an hour’s drive. “[Virginia] goes above and beyond to… Read more »
